Japanese director, performer and kinbaku figure also documented as Kuroda Toru. Important here as Naka Akira's director / production collaborator rather than as a lineage teacher: Kinbaku Books describes sixteen Naka Akira videos made with director Muryu ZOU from 2002 to 2008, mostly from the Nawa Etsu series and published by Art Video. Uplink's Naka bio and Studio Yukari's Naka bio both place Muryu ZOU / Art Video / Nawa Etsu among Naka's major production contexts. SMpedia records Muryu ZOU as an alias of Kuroda Toru and says he co-founded Muruso Club / the Naka Akira Kinbaku Society with Naka in 2008.
